    What REALLY Happens After You Rescue a Horse? A Conversation with Heart of Phoenix Equine Rescue

    What does it really mean to save a horse?In this episode of The Greatest Horseman Podcast, Noah sits down with Tania and Susanna from Heart of Phoenix Equine Rescue to explore the reality of horse rescue beyond the moment a horse is saved.Together, they discuss the Appalachian Trainer Faceoff (ATFO), the importance of educating trainers and riders, common misconceptions about horse rescue and "kill pens," and what it truly takes to prepare rescue horses for a successful future.Whether you're passionate about horse rescue, horsemanship, or simply want to create a better partnership with your horse, this conversation offers valuable insight into the responsibility and commitment behind giving horses a second chance.

    The Untold Truth About Horse Rescue with Heart of Phoenix on The Greatest Horseman Podcast

    Heart of Phoenix Equine Rescue is rewriting the story of horse rescue in Appalachia — one horse, one volunteer, one hard decision at a time. In this interview, Annette and her team share:🐎 What it really means to be a “horse person” (hint: it’s not about riding).🌱 Why some horses don’t need a “job” — they just need a safe place to be.⚖️ How they make the hardest call of all: when euthanasia is the most compassionate option.🤝 The incredible role of volunteers and trainers in building a network of hope.💔 Stories of resilience — from neglected horses to miraculous turnarounds like Gilligan and Slate.This is horsemanship without the gloss.
